Flood damage restoration services involve the assessment, removal, and cleaning of properties affected by water intrusion. These services typically start with identifying the extent of water infiltration and moisture levels, followed by the extraction of standing water. Advanced drying techniques and equipment are then used to eliminate residual moisture, helping to prevent further issues such as mold growth and structural deterioration. The goal is to restore the property to a safe and habitable condition, minimizing long-term damage caused by flooding events.
Flood damage can lead to a range of problems if not addressed promptly. Water intrusion can weaken building foundations, warp or rot wood structures, and compromise drywall and insulation. Additionally, standing water and high humidity create an environment conducive to mold and bacterial growth, which can pose health risks. Residual moisture can also cause paint to peel, flooring to buckle, and electrical systems to malfunction. Flood restoration services aim to address these issues efficiently, reducing the risk of ongoing damage and health hazards.

Initial Assessment - The cost for evaluating flood damage typically ranges from $200 to $600, depending on the extent of the damage and the size of the property. This assessment helps determine the necessary restoration steps and potential costs involved.
Water Extraction - Water removal services usually cost between $1.50 and $4 per square foot, with larger or more severely affected areas costing more. For example, extracting water from a 1,000-square-foot basement might range from $1,500 to $4,000.
Structural Drying - The cost for drying out a flood-affected space generally falls between $2,000 and $6,000, depending on the severity and the equipment needed. This process is essential to prevent mold growth and further damage.
Mold Remediation - Mold removal services after flood damage typically cost between $500 and $6,000, based on the affected area size and mold severity. Larger or heavily contaminated spaces tend toward the higher end of the range.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
